My name, like most others, has a story behind it. My father wanted to name me Radha in memory of a dear niece he had lost to chicken pox. My mother decided to prefix it with Anu since she wanted her daughter’s name to start with A – her way of letting the world know that she wanted her daughter to be in the forefront in whatever she undertook. Also her way of making up for her own name beginning with an R – a letter that always appeared at the fag end, after 17 of its counterparts had come and gone…… after attention spans were long over. A phenomenon Freud would have called sublimation. So there they came up with Anuradha. My name. Their message for me - Stay ahead.
